4TB PCIe 5.0 NVMe SSD for heavy workloads

The SanDisk Optimus GX PRO 8100 is a 4TB internal SSD built on 3D NAND TLC with a PCI-Express 5.0 x4 interface and NVMe 2.0 protocol. It targets creators and professionals who need large capacity and high random performance for AI workflows, content creation and demanding gaming libraries. The drive includes an anodized aluminium heatsink with RGB LED.

Sustained load behaviour with integrated heatsink

Under continuous write workloads the drive draws an average active power of 7.0W while reads draw 6.5W, and the low-profile heatsink is designed to maintain thermal headroom during extended sessions. Sequential throughput reaches up to 14900 MBps read and 14000 MBps write, with random performance up to 2,300,000 IOPS read and 2,400,000 IOPS write. Endurance is rated at 2400TB written.

Compatibility checks before ordering

Verify that your motherboard provides an M.2 2280-S3-M slot wired for PCI-Express 5.0 x4 and that the 9.76mm heatsink height fits within your case or motherboard shroud clearance. The operating temperature range spans 0°C to 85°C, so ensure adequate airflow in compact builds. No DRAM cache is present; the controller uses SLC caching for burst acceleration.

Questions about this item

How much power does the Optimus GX PRO 8100 draw during sustained reads and writes?

Average active power is 6.5W for reads and 7.0W for writes, while idle consumption drops to 5 mW.

What motherboard slot and keying does the M.2 2280-S3-M form factor require?

It fits a standard M.2 2280 M-key socket wired for PCI-Express 5.0 x4; the S3-M height code means the drive is 9.76 mm tall with the heatsink attached.

Will the 4TB model work in a PCIe 4.0 slot without losing the 2400 TBW endurance rating?

Yes, the drive is backward compatible with PCIe 4.0 and 3.0 slots; the 2400 TBW rating and 1,750,000-hour MTBF remain unchanged regardless of link speed.
